校园招聘

计算机科学与技术专业就业解读

网络在高速发展,IT行业需要大量专业性人才。虽然信息技术和计算机专业的毕业生占理工科学生总数的1/3,但是计算机人才在国内的需求量还是很大。


计算机科学与技术专业的就业率非常高,前辈们的就业领域非常广阔,包括IT行业以及相关行业的国内外众多软件企业、国家机关以及大、中型企、事业单位的信息技术部门和教育部门等,主要工作有计算机领域的技术开发、教学、科研及管理等。在互联网时代快速发展的今天,计算机科学与技术专业小伙伴们的职业发展前景可谓是一片光明!


纯技术路线一:软件编程


虽然很多程序员自嘲“苦逼的程序猿”,但因为软件编程方向容易找到工作和丰厚的薪酬,程序员便成为大多数前辈们的选择。


编程在外人眼里是很枯燥的一件事。从专业的角度考虑,程序员的工作可能更适合内向的完美主义者,也就是工匠特质的人。因为对于这类人来说,对就对,错就错的世界太美丽,而IT设备的最大特点又是及时反馈,你错了马上就说你错了,在反复尝试后终于成功,你就会获得巨大的成就感。


想做程序员的小伙伴们,你们要能吃苦,走纯技术路线需要投入大量时间和精力,加班或者通宵都是常有的事。但付出与回报是成正比的,测试成功之后的成就感也不是一般人能够体验得到的。工作几年有了经验后,你可以做到高级软件工程师或者项目工程师,自己带团队做项目,项目做成之后的喜悦更是不可言喻。


可供参考的职位有:JAVA开发工程师、Android开发工程师、iOS开发工程师、软件开发测试工程师、C++软件工程师和PHP工程师等等。


纯技术路线二:网络工程师


网络管理工程师,俗称“网管”(当然不是网吧的网管)。几乎所有拥有计算机信息系统的IT客户都需要网络工程师负责运行和维护工作,不难看出,一个网站的架构、运行、维护都离不开网络工程师,所以学计算机科学的小伙伴们就拥有了更多的就业机会。


网络工程师的工作涉及数据库管理与应用;网络架构设计及日常维护;WEB前端开发;内部信息系统建设、维护以及客户支持等等很多方面。在大型互联网企业,网络工程师是网站以及网络部门人员的统称,具体分工比较明确。想从事网络工程师的小伙伴们,最好能够熟悉linux下的一些基本操作命令,熟悉及其他网络工程相关知识。


主要参考职位:计算机维修工程师、网络管理员、售后服务工程师、技术支持工程师、网络工程师、网站维护工程师和网站设计开发工程师等。


纯技术路线三:Web前端开发工程师


Web前端开发在产品开发环节中的作用变得越来越重要,既要与上游的交互设计师、视觉设计师和产品经理沟通,又要与下游的服务器端工程师沟通,需要掌握的技能非常多。这就从知识的广度上对Web前端开发工程师提出了要求。


主要工作内容包括使用html、xml、css等开发网站前端页面,精通HTML5、CSS3、响应式设计和多终端网站优化技巧;根据UI设计师提供的设计图,实现一流的Web界面,优化代码并能兼容Android、iOS等平台的主流浏览器,提升用户体验,提升网站性能;基于人机交互理论,构建优质Web前端表现层及与后端交互的架构设计和开发。


一位好的Web前端开发工程师在知识体系上既要有广度,又要有深度,所以很多大公司即使出高薪也很难招聘到理想的前端开发工程师。想做Web前端开发的小伙伴们,为了能将网站界面更好的呈现给用户,你们需要精通CSS、HTML和JavaScript,熟悉ajax、json数据处理机制,并且还要有很强的学习能力。


纯技术路线四:硬件工程师


除了软件和网络,咱们计算机科学专业还能做硬件开发、维护和销售工作。


一名优秀的硬件工程师实际上就是一个项目经理,工作内容涉及整个项目的始终,包括汇总设计需求并分析成具体的硬件实现;联系供应商并挑选出合适的方案;评审和检查原理图;与其他部门工程师合作完成PCB的设计、产品调试和测试以及产品售后支持。


所以想做硬件工程师的小伙伴们不仅要具备良好的沟通能力、面对压力的调节能力,还要有同一时间处理多个事务的协调和决断能力,以及良好平和的心态等等。在工作过程中,咱们要细心认真,因为硬件设计上的一个小疏忽往往就会造成非常大的经济损失。细心和认真的检查、负责任的测试、不懈的学习和积累,才能使得一个硬件设计人员持续不断的进步。


纯技术路线五:运维工程师


运维工程师在IT行业可以说是“神”一般的存在,相关知识包含网络、系统、安全、存储、测试和研发等等很多方面。在软件产品的整个“生命周期”中,运维工程师都需要适时地参与并发挥不同的作用。


运维的工作对于产品很重要,工作内容所涉及的知识面、专业点非常广,对从业人员素质也要求非常高,所以大型企业对高端的运维工程师人才需求量很大。如果小伙伴们有强烈的职业使命感、专业能力和学习能力都很强,那么在积累丰富的经验之后可以去大企业做运维工程师,这将会是对专业能力很好的锻炼。


技术转管理路线


这种从纯技术到管理层的转型在计算机行业很常见,因为技术路线需要大量时间和精力,往往能够做成一个项目需要团队合作的力量。


刚毕业的小伙伴们精力旺盛,可以较为轻松的完成各项任务。工作几年或者十几年之后,年龄增大,肯定会出现力不从心的情况,所以从技术人员转为管理层是大多数计算机行业人员选择的方向。而且咱们只有从基层做起,到了管理层才能更熟悉项目的运作流程,与跨行而来的人相比,具有非常明显的优势。


职业发展路线:以上纯技术路线的职位都可以向管理岗位发展,从软件或网站开发工程师到项目经理,再到项目总监。多年以后,有精力、财力且管理能力强的小伙伴可以考虑创业,互联网还会持续发展很多年,从事互联网行业创业并成功的人不在少数。


互联网行业的发展前景非常宽阔,即使有些小伙伴不想从事程序员或者硬件工程师等职位,咱们也能凭借计算机专业优势从事产品助理、网站运营等职位,或在互联网行业的其他领域找到一份称心如意的工作。要记住,未来把握在自己的手中,实现梦想的道路要自己走出来。


查看计算机科学与技术专业对口的职位>>


==============================

参考文章:

[1]2015年IT行业就业前景怎么样

[2]为什么很少见工资高的程序员炫富?

[3]硬件工程师的职责

[4]运维工程师到底都在做什么

[5]IT行业:运维工程师的职责和前景

[6]web前端开发工程师